Brief passage: It may have been that in the past you only wore a (hopefully) cheap short formal dress to cocktail parties. In recent years that tendency has undergone a noticeable shift.
Short formal dresses are being seen at many social events, including proms and homecoming dances these days. You see more of them all the time and there is a great variety of short dresses available at literally all price levels.
The favorite materials for short dresses are taffeta, chiffon, satin and silk, among others. A dress made from sleek fabric will give you a sexier look, while lighter fabrics like taffeta and chiffon lend themselves to flirty and fun styles.
Keep the structure of your body in mind when choosing cheap formal dresses. There are lovely dresses for every type of body, but not every dress goes with every type of body. Too tight isn’t becoming on anybody, slim or full figured; neither is too loose. Any dress should show your body as beautiful, no matter the size you use; it should show off your femininity without revealing it all.
Remember less may be more, and I don’t mean less fabric, but rather trying less hard to impress. A simple dress worn naturally by a woman with confidence is more impressive than any high end designer dress on a woman that feels uncomfortable in it. An uncomfortable dress not only ruins your evening, it usually isn’t flattering on you either, since your confidence suffers great set backs when you feel awkward and self conscious. So it is very important that you are comfortable in any dress you wear and that you can move freely.
